400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

如何刷新plc

作者:路由通
|
303人看过
发布时间:2026-02-07 07:03:55
标签:
在工业自动化控制系统中,可编程逻辑控制器(PLC)的刷新操作是确保系统稳定与程序同步的关键维护步骤。本文将系统阐述刷新的核心概念、不同操作模式下的具体执行流程、必备的前期安全检查与数据备份方法,以及应对常见错误的实用策略。通过深入解析硬件连接、软件操作与固件升级等环节,旨在为技术人员提供一份全面、可操作的深度指南,保障控制系统的可靠运行。
如何刷新plc

       在工业自动化领域,可编程逻辑控制器(PLC)作为系统的大脑,其内部程序与硬件的状态同步至关重要。随着生产流程的优化、设备功能的增加或故障的修复,我们经常需要对可编程逻辑控制器中的程序进行更新或校正,这一过程常被称作“刷新”。然而,刷新并非简单的文件覆盖,它涉及硬件连接、软件操作、数据安全与系统恢复等多个层面,操作不当可能导致生产线停机甚至设备损坏。因此,掌握一套规范、安全的刷新流程,是每一位自动化工程师和维护人员的必备技能。本文将围绕这一核心任务,展开详尽而深入的探讨。

       理解刷新的本质:不止于程序更新

       刷新可编程逻辑控制器,通常指的是将个人计算机或编程器中修改后的控制程序,下载到可编程逻辑控制器的中央处理器单元中,并使其生效的过程。但其内涵远不止于此。一个完整的刷新操作,可能包括用户程序的更新、硬件配置的修改、固件版本的升级,以及将可编程逻辑控制器内存中的动态数据与程序进行同步。理解你所要进行的刷新具体属于哪种类型,是选择正确操作路径的第一步。

       操作前的黄金法则:全面备份

       在进行任何刷新操作之前,必须执行完整的数据备份。这不仅仅是指备份最新的工程文件,还应包括当前运行在可编程逻辑控制器中的所有程序块、硬件配置参数、数据块以及任何特殊的系统设置。许多品牌的编程软件都提供项目归档或完全备份功能。请将备份文件存储在至少两个不同的物理位置,并记录备份的日期和版本说明。这一步是你在操作失误或遇到意外情况时,能够迅速恢复系统的唯一保障。

       建立可靠的通信连接

       稳定的通信是刷新成功的物理基础。根据可编程逻辑控制器的型号和接口,选择合适的通信方式,例如以太网、串行接口或专用的编程电缆。确保电缆连接牢固,接口无松动或腐蚀。在软件中正确设置个人计算机的互联网协议地址、子网掩码等参数,使其与可编程逻辑控制器处于同一网络段,并通过软件提供的在线诊断或通信测试功能,验证连接是否正常。一个常见的错误是忽略了个人计算机防火墙或杀毒软件对通信端口的阻挡,导致连接失败。

       深入解读运行模式:停止、运行与刷新

       可编程逻辑控制器通常有停止和运行两种基本模式。刷新操作一般在停止模式下进行最为安全,因为此时中央处理器单元不执行控制逻辑。但某些在线修改功能允许在运行模式下进行部分程序的更新,这被称为“在线编辑”或“程序变异”。然而,对于涉及硬件配置更改或大规模程序替换的刷新,强烈建议先将可编程逻辑控制器切换至停止模式。务必清楚你所用软件和可编程逻辑控制器所支持的在线修改能力及其限制。

       执行程序下载与覆盖

       在确认连接和备份无误后,便可在编程软件中执行下载操作。软件通常会将个人计算机上的项目与可编程逻辑控制器中的内容进行比较,并列出差异。此时,你需要仔细核对变更列表,确认这正是你想要更新的内容。下载过程中,软件会提示你是否覆盖可编程逻辑控制器中的现有程序。务必注意,一些高级功能如配方数据、归档记录可能存储在独立的存储卡或特定内存区,标准下载可能不会影响这些数据,需要单独操作。

       处理固件升级的特别注意事项

       当刷新操作涉及可编程逻辑控制器中央处理器单元或通讯模块的固件升级时,风险等级会显著提高。固件是设备最底层的系统软件。升级前,必须从设备制造商的官方网站下载对应硬件订货号的确切固件文件,并仔细阅读其发布说明,了解升级的必要性、改进内容及已知问题。升级过程绝对不能断电,且可能需要通过特定的引导程序模式进行。升级后,有时需要重新下载硬件配置和用户程序。

       刷新后的验证与测试流程

       下载完成并不代表刷新成功。将可编程逻辑控制器从停止模式切换回运行模式后,必须进行系统的验证。首先,检查可编程逻辑控制器的状态指示灯是否正常,无错误报警。然后,通过软件的监控功能,查看关键的程序变量、输入输出映像区是否按预期工作。最后,也是最重要的,是在确保安全的前提下,进行实际的设备点动测试和分段功能测试,观察执行机构的行为是否符合新程序的设计逻辑。切勿在未经验证的情况下投入全自动运行。

       应对刷新失败的应急恢复方案

       即使准备充分,刷新过程也可能因电力波动、通信干扰或文件错误而失败。此时,保持冷静至关重要。如果可编程逻辑控制器因程序错误无法进入运行状态,大多数设备都支持“复位为出厂设置”或通过存储卡进行恢复。这正是之前备份的价值所在。你可以使用备份的工程文件,尝试重新下载。如果硬件固件升级失败导致设备“变砖”,则需要联系制造商的技术支持,他们可能提供专用的修复工具或流程。

       内存管理与清理

       定期刷新或维护时,也应注意可编程逻辑控制器的内存管理。长期运行后,内存中可能会积累一些临时数据或日志。某些刷新操作,特别是完全重新下载项目,会清除工作内存。了解你所用可编程逻辑控制器的内存结构,区分保持性内存和非保持性内存,对于保留重要的工艺参数(如计数器值、定时器预设值)至关重要。必要时,在刷新前应记录这些数据,并在刷新后手动恢复。

       利用版本控制管理工程变更

       对于需要频繁进行程序修改和刷新的复杂项目,引入工程版本的软件进行版本控制是一个专业习惯。每一次刷新都应对应一个明确的工程版本号,并在版本日志中详细记录修改内容、修改原因、操作人员和日期。这样,当生产线上出现问题时,可以快速追溯并回滚到任何一个已知稳定的历史版本。这超越了单次刷新的技术操作,上升到了项目管理和知识沉淀的层面。

       网络化系统中的协同刷新策略

       在现代分布式控制系统中,往往存在多个可编程逻辑控制器通过工业网络协同工作。刷新其中一个站点,可能会影响与其他站点的通信和数据交换。因此,在刷新前,需要评估其网络影响,并可能需要暂停相关的数据通信任务。对于支持分布式编程和全局数据管理的系统,应遵循制造商建议的刷新顺序,例如先刷新从站,再刷新主站,或者先刷新下层设备,再刷新上层控制器。

       安全系统的特殊刷新要求

       对于用于安全关机、紧急停机等功能的安全可编程逻辑控制器,其刷新流程有着极其严格的规定。这类设备的程序通常需要经过特殊的认证编译器编译,并生成校验和。刷新过程可能要求使用经过安全认证的传输协议和工具,并且不允许进行在线修改。操作人员也可能需要特定的授权。在进行此类设备刷新前,必须彻底研读其安全手册,任何偏离规程的操作都可能使系统的安全认证失效。

       建立标准操作程序文档

       为了确保每一次刷新操作的一致性和安全性,为每一类或每一台关键的可编程逻辑控制器编写一份详细的《标准操作程序》是极佳实践。这份文档应包括从准备工作、停机申请、备份步骤、具体操作按钮点击顺序、验证测试项目到恢复生产的完整流程,并列出所有可能的风险及应对措施。这不仅是培训新员工的教材,也是资深工程师在高压环境下避免操作失误的检查清单。

       从刷新延伸到预防性维护

       将刷新视为一个契机,而不仅仅是一次任务。在刷新操作允许的系统停机期间,可以同时进行一些相关的预防性维护工作,例如检查可编程逻辑控制器的供电电压是否稳定、清理通风口的灰尘、紧固接线端子的螺丝、检查后备电池的电量等。这种综合性的维护观念,能有效提升整个控制系统的长期可靠性和平均无故障时间。

       持续学习与关注官方资源

       自动化技术日新月异,不同品牌、不同系列的可编程逻辑控制器在刷新方法和工具上可能有所不同。养成定期访问你所使用设备制造商官方网站的习惯,关注其软件更新、固件发布和技术通告。参加制造商组织的技术培训,也能深入理解其产品的设计逻辑和最佳实践,从而让你的刷新操作更加得心应手,并能提前规避一些已知的兼容性问题或软件缺陷。

       总而言之,刷新可编程逻辑控制器是一项融合了技术知识、操作规范与风险意识的综合性工作。它始于对系统和需求的深刻理解,贯穿于严谨细致的每一步操作,终于彻底的功能验证。通过遵循本文所述的这些核心要点,构建起从备份、连接、操作到恢复的完整安全闭环,你将能够自信而从容地应对各种刷新场景,确保工业自动化系统的大脑始终清晰、高效、可靠地运转,为生产的稳定与高效保驾护航。

相关文章
如何设计标签系统
标签系统是数字内容管理的核心架构,其设计优劣直接影响信息检索效率与用户体验。一个优秀的标签系统应具备清晰的分类逻辑、灵活的扩展能力以及用户友好的交互界面。本文将深入探讨标签系统设计的十二个关键维度,从底层逻辑到前端应用,系统阐述如何构建高效、可扩展且符合用户认知的标签体系,为产品设计与内容管理提供实用框架。
2026-02-07 07:03:54
109人看过
sknet如何嵌入
本文深入探讨选择性卷积神经网络(SKNet)的嵌入方法与技术实践。文章将系统解析其核心模块——选择性卷积单元(SK Convolution)的设计原理,阐述其通过多分支结构与注意力机制实现自适应感受野调整的工作机制。我们将详细讲解在主流深度学习框架中的具体嵌入步骤,涵盖网络结构修改、参数配置与训练技巧,并通过视觉任务实例展示其性能提升效果,为研究者与工程师提供从理论到实践的完整指南。
2026-02-07 07:03:47
282人看过
ge plc如何连接
通用电气可编程逻辑控制器(General Electric PLC)作为工业自动化系统的核心,其连接配置是工程师必须掌握的关键技能。本文旨在提供一份从硬件接口识别、网络协议选择到软件配置与故障排查的原创深度实用指南。文章将系统性地解析物理连接、通信设置及软件编程环境搭建的全过程,涵盖以太网、串行通讯等多种主流方式,并深入探讨安全配置与维护实践,帮助用户构建稳定可靠的自动化控制链路。
2026-02-07 07:03:46
307人看过
如何分配管脚
管脚分配是电子设计中的关键环节,它直接关系到电路性能、系统稳定性与开发效率。本文将深入剖析管脚分配的核心原则与实用策略,涵盖从需求分析、功能分区到电气特性、布局布线、抗干扰设计以及后期调试的全流程。文章旨在为工程师和爱好者提供一套系统、可操作的指导方案,帮助大家在复杂项目中做出科学合理的管脚规划,从而优化设计,规避常见陷阱。
2026-02-07 07:03:38
347人看过
flash中如何擦除
在动画制作与多媒体设计领域,Adobe Flash Professional(现Adobe Animate)的擦除功能是实现动态遮罩、形状演变与特效合成的关键技术。本文将从基础概念出发,系统解析橡皮擦工具、图层遮罩、时间轴动画及代码控制等十二余种核心擦除方法。内容涵盖工具使用技巧、矢量图形处理、复杂遮罩动画创建以及性能优化策略,旨在为从初学者到资深设计师的用户提供一套详尽、深度且具备高度可操作性的专业指南。
2026-02-07 07:03:14
281人看过
如何查看海尔电视型号
准确识别自家海尔电视的型号,是获取售后服务、查询参数、选购配件或进行软件升级的第一步。然而,型号信息可能位于机身多个位置,不同系列和年代的机型其标识方法也存在差异。本文将为您提供一份全面且详尽的指南,系统梳理从物理标签到系统菜单在内的十余种查找方法,并结合官方资料说明型号编码规则,助您快速定位关键信息,轻松解决“我是哪一款”的疑惑。
2026-02-07 07:03:12
106人看过